Тема: perl script
Показать сообщение отдельно

  #2  
Старый 27.07.2006, 06:31
hidden
Постоянный
Регистрация: 23.04.2006
Сообщений: 622
Провел на форуме:
5887054

Репутация: 1292


По умолчанию

Это ты конечно неплохо написал, проги на перле с окнами, держи плюс, но я сомневаюсь что оконный интерфейс, это то-что надо для отаки на сервер, хотя смотря что ты подразумеваешь под словом "залезли".
Цитата:
скопируете код в новый файл и заливайте шелл
Не проще ли скопировать шэл, вместо этой качалки .
А насчёт выдерания мэилов, так думаю будет проще, + повторяющиеся отсеяться.
Код:
#!/usr/bin/perl

if (@ARGV < 1) { print "Usage: script.pl source.txt destination.txt\n"; exit; }

($src, $dest) = @ARGV;

open(IN, $src) || die "Can't read $src\n";
read(IN, $buf, -s$src);
close(IN);

while($buf =~ /\b([\w\d]+\@[\w\d]+\.[\w\d\.]+)\b/g) { $list{"$1"} = ""; }

open(OUT, ">$dest") || die "Can't write $dest\n";
$, = ';';
print OUT keys %list;
close(OUT);
 
Ответить с цитированием